Effective Weed Control Services: Clear Steps for Keeping Sites in Good Condition

Weeds can do more than ruin appearances. They take up water and resources meant for turf, weaken hard surfaces, and may cause ongoing degradation if ignored. In housing schemes and shared areas, weed infestations spread if not treated regularly.



Using a qualified contractor ensures a structured approach to dealing with weed growth. Rather than delaying until the damage is done, ongoing care prevents worsening problems and lowers long-term maintenance bills.



Benefits of Working With Specialists



Qualified operators are familiar with seasonal weed patterns. Some weeds multiply by dispersing seed, while others resurface from buried systems. Understanding these traits allows for better timing and protects the wider environment.



Importantly, all treatments are done in compliance with legislation. That means appropriate product usage, precise application methods, and environmental awareness—including nearby water. The reassurance of proper weed management is essential for landowners.

Weeds growing through concrete or tarmac threaten surface integrity. Regular treatment prolongs lifespan and ensures year-round usability.



Adapting Control Throughout the Year



As temperatures rise, weeds begin to flourish. Acting early avoids larger problems later. Weed control doesn’t stop when it gets colder, especially for long-life weeds that come back stronger if left alone.



Using a rolling schedule, treatment remains effective whatever the time of year.
